Unchahar is a constituency of the Uttar Pradesh Legislative Assembly covering the city of Unchahar in the Rae Bareli district of Uttar Pradesh, India.
Unchahar is one of five assembly constituencies in the Lok Sabha constituency of Rae Bareli Since 2008, this assembly constituency is numbered 183 amongst 403 constituencies.
Currently this seat belongs to Samajwadi Party candidate Manoj Kumar Pandey who won in last Assembly election of 2017 Uttar Pradesh Lagislative Elections defeating BJP candidate Utkrisht Maurya by a narrow margin of 1,934 votes.[1]
